Ok, I'll let you know first thing that none of these Grizzlies were taken in the park, they were taken in the Grizzly & Wolf Discovery Center in the town of West Yellowstone.

My wife and I had the day off yesterday and needed to go into town to open a bank account. It was raining off and on and we thought we'd check out this Non-For-Profit Educational Center that rescues animals that might normally be put down because of their attitudes or tendencies to venture into certain populated areas

It's a great way to learn about Yellowstone's most saught after subjects and only made my want to photograph them in the wild even strogner. One thing for sure is I'll never be able to get shots like this in the wild....I think if I was ever this close to a grizzly this size, I'd be more worried about the load in my pants than the camera in my hand:D

On a side note, for those of you that have kids, you can take them to the discovery center, and if you are there at the right time, they will let your kids into the grizzly enclosure to hide the food prior to letting the grizzlies out from their naps. My kids had a blast watching the bears searching around and finding the food that they had hidden. We ended up being there for several hours, but it was worth it.
